Peaks North Hancock, South Hancock, NH
Trails
Trails: Hancock Notch Trail, Cedar Brook Trail, Hancock Loop Trail

Date of Hike: Sunday, June 30, 2013

Parking/Access Road Notes: Plenty of room at the hairpin turn parking area on the Kancamagus Highway

Surface Conditions: Wet Trail, Mud - Minor/Avoidable, Mud - Significant, Standing/Running Water on Trail

Water Crossing Notes: Crossable on rocks

Trail Maintenance Notes: Trails generally in good condition. A few blow downs on ridge between peaks but not a problem to get by. Logs and planks intended for new bog bridges for mud area on Hancock Loop ridge section were haphazardly strewn in the mud area. The worst trail condition was on a portion of the Cedar Brook Trail which had a stretch under water requiring careful footwork to avoid sinking in mud or water.

Comments: The many water crossings were easy today. The upper part of the steep climb up North Hancock had some running water on the trail and loose rocks. Some of the steep area on South Hancock had loose rocks.
A hiker who had come from Pemi East Side Trail said conditions were bad on the western section of the Cedar Brook Trail.
